Reprogramming keys

Modern cars rely on sophisticated keyless security systems instead of traditional locks. These systems offer protection against theft, but also require special tools and expertise to program. The best way to program these systems is to work with an experienced locksmith who can do it at your home or in their shop. They can also fix and replace damaged keys, as well as program new keys for your vehicle.

Locksmiths are able to program certain modern cars at home but others require complex programming sequences. In these instances, a locksmith will need to come to you to complete the task for a reasonable cost. Replacement cylinders

A locksmith can replace a broken door lock cylinder by a brand new one. This process is a great alternative to replacing the entire lock and can be completed at a fraction of the cost. In general, a replacement lock cylinder will match with the hardware of the existing lock and fit into it. Certain locks may require additional repairs, like lubrication or a new cam/tailpiece. This will depend on the type of lock you own, and may require expert attention.

A locksmith that is automated can repair or replace a range of different kinds of locks including mortise and euro cylinders. These locks provide a higher security level than standard doorbolts and are typically employed in commercial settings. They are difficult to break into and are ideal for businesses that require extra security.

A skilled locksmith is also able to rekey the locking cylinder. Rekeying is the same as replacement, but the pins are changed instead of the springs and drivers. However it is important to note that rekeying cannot fix certain issues, such as those caused by breakage.

Bored deadbolt cylinders are among the most popular cylinder locks used in homes. These locks fit in the rectangular cut of the door, and feature an cylinder that is keyed on the inside. This type of lock can be simple to install and maintain but is more difficult to break into than other locks. A locksmith can assist you in choosing the right bore deadbolt for your home.

BMW-2020-New.pngFobs

Key fobs are also known as remote keyless access (RKE) in modern cars. These tiny keychain-like devices allow you to unlock and start your car without a physical key. They come with an LCD screen and several buttons that can perform various functions. They can also manage the alarm system in your car. Some of them have GPS that will allow you to locate your vehicle in the event that it is stolen. Locksmiths can program the devices for you. They can also reprogram a smart key that's been lost or stolen.

The fob sends electromagnetic waves to the vehicle, which detects them and determines if it is capable of starting the engine. Locksmiths can connect special software to your vehicle through the OBD port, and then add the new fob using the instructions provided by the software. This process can last between 30 and up to 60 minutes based on the make and model of your vehicle.

Programming software is expensive and you're not able to borrow it from your local locksmith. The majority of locksmiths charge a fee for programming the fob, and this price can vary based upon where you live. They must pay for licensing and registration. Some companies charge the locksmith for each time they connect their software to the car's computer.

Jiggler keys

Jiggler keys pose a risky threat to the security of automobiles. These keys allow criminals to bypass the requirement for transponder keys, and then start your vehicle using a fake signature. These tools are especially efficient against older vehicles. These vehicles have tumblers which wear out due to repeated use and are more vulnerable to being jiggling. This technique has also become popular among tow truck drivers and repossession agents.

Install a car alarm to prevent this and ensure that spare keys aren't stored in the car. Additionally, you should always lock your doors when leaving your vehicle, and don't leave any valuables in the trunk. Also, you should consider buying a valet key, which is like a temporary key used to start the car. You can then give the key to valet in case you're going to be late for work.

All jigglers work using the same principle regardless of whether they are made for wafer or pin-cylinder locks dimple locks, laser locks or dimple locks. They are designed to closely match the pins of pin tumbler locks, however, they must also provide space to move. This is because jiggling is a lock picking method which requires space for maneuvering.

The jigglers are shaped to be as thin as is possible, but they can't be constructed from aluminum or other materials that will be bent once ground down so thin. They also need to have a certain amount of weight to operate the pin tumblers inside the lock cylinder.
